Robert O. "Bert" Moses

Age 47, of Dansville, passed away, December 23, 2012 at his home.  He was born August 3, 1965 in Lansing to Donald and Donna (Herrick) Moses.

He is survived by his fiancée, Tammy Courtright; his mother, Donna Moses; children: Alicia (Andrew) Anschuetz, Adam (Krystal) Moses, and Donald Moses; grandchildren: Olivia Moses, Rylan Anschuetz, and Alexa Moses; brothers and sisters: David (Susan) Ryder, Dennis (Sandy) Moses, Bill (Tasha) Moses, Cindy (Chuck) Hamilton, Annette (Don) Bordua, and Helen (Russ) Boahbedason; and many nieces, nephews, and cousins. He was preceded in death by his father Donald Moses, and a brother Donald Ryder.

Bert was a U.S. Navy Veteran, an avid motorcyclist, and his favorite quote was “DEER SUCK.”

There will be a memorial service held 2:00 p.m. Thursday, December 27, 2012 at the Salvation Army South Corps, 701 W. Jolly Rd., Lansing, MI, with Capt. Alex Norton officiating.  In lieu of flowers memorial donations may be made to Families of Fallen Heroes, Inc.  Arrangements are by the Estes-Leadley Holt/Delhi Chapel.
